The Leery Eyrie
by Outlander_
My Eyrie is leery
Of anything new,
He won't go to a new land
Or try a new food.
He is leery on cloudy days,
Staying inside,
Insisting that it will rain!
The Soup Kitchen
He avoids like the plague.
For, how can you get one soup
And then a new one
With a second scoop?
My Eyrie is content
With the same old routine:
Get up,
Go to Coltzan's Shrine,
And then have fun at apple bobbing.
My Eyrie is leery
Of anything new,
But he is my friend...
What can you do?

Jahbal The Eyrie
by Toffeedatepudding
Fiery red fur and beak so sharp,
Wings contorted in a deadly harp,
In Neoquest realms, he spells trouble...
Beware, the Eyrie that is Jahbal!
Nefarious plans to rule the world,
The Circle of Twelve, he dost unfurled.
Let into corruption, saddest day
Sealed in Two Rings Valley, made to pay.
For a thousand years, Jahbal has seethed.
From his prison boundary, he has freed.
With minion hoards and ill intent,
Jahbal avenged to let Neopia torment.
He then returned with strength unseen,
The Circle of Twelve had not foreseen.
Crushed and defeated by Jahbal’s ire,
The world has never looked so dire!
Oh, white Lupe hero, come to our aid --
Undo the mayhem Jahbal has made;
Ruin and destruction, on land befall,
By Neoquest’s greatest villain, Jahbal!

Thyora's Tale
by Binky1260
On the bank of Kumlaa River,
Forlorn Thyora wept from grief,
Deprived of home and brother
And consumed by disbelief.
So intense was her deep sorrow,
So shattered was her heart,
For, she never had imagined
Her world would thus be torn apart.
Upon this scene, a faerie came,
Compassionate and kind,
And inquired of the Eyrie
Why she so sadly pined.
When once she learned of Thyora’s pain,
The faerie did reply,
“My friend, you've suffered
An immeasurable loss;
That I cannot deny.”
With that, she brushed a single tear
From Thyora's wistful face
And magically transformed it
Into a glowing necklace.
“Keep this charm with you always,
And you need never fear
The fate that befell your brother
And all that you hold dear.”
Now, those who wear Thyora's Tear
Receive its strong protection,
Thanks to a faerie who
Embodied mercy to perfection.

The Eyrie Migration
by Ragecandybar
Wing-beats span across the sky,
Lofty feathers carry them high.
Sweeping plumes of every shade
Make up their flock -- an Eyrie parade.
With downy tufts and golden beaks,
Their group is great, but each unique.
The great migration has finally come,
But the Eryies’ journey has just begun.
The soaring herd arcs over the land,
Past Haunted Woods and Lost Desert sand.
Beyond charted islands and into the bleak,
A hallowed roost is what they seek.
The young ones grow weary,
But the flock will not cease;
Not ‘til they arrive at this marvelous peak.
The place is a legend, or perhaps a mirage,
Yet nothing will stop the Eyrie barrage.
At last, the clouds part
And it comes into view;
Fyora be praised, the legends were true!
A tropical mountain so pleasant and warm
Openly welcomes the whole Eyrie swarm.
With paradise found,
They are ready to rest
And at last they have found
A safe place to nest.
